Transaction 663bc8270777020f41fa71cd9391620cb5454e9727d4e4edbc3316d2977b6602
1 Input
2 Outputs
- 663bc8270777020f41fa71cd9391620cb5454e9727d4e4edbc3316d2977b6602:0
- 663bc8270777020f41fa71cd9391620cb5454e9727d4e4edbc3316d2977b6602:1
value 447060
address 3BGStCvnv2rSZW8T5MtZzE8W9LH9YSw149
value 1785460
address 13Lm5mAEFf1TUkipQhjA18K8pvoJNszyxS